Saint-Valère
Village
Saint-Valère is a municipality located in the Centre-du-Québec region of Quebec, Canada. its population is 1,118 as of the 2021 census. Saint-Valère is situated 7 km north of Saint-Albert.
Warwick
Town
Photo: Fralambert,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Warwick is a small town north east of Montreal, located in Arthabaska county, Quebec, Canada. The town was incorporated in 1861 and named after the town of the same name in England. Warwick is situated 10 km southeast of Saint-Albert.
